A Microsoft Corporation Case Study
Renton Municipal Court, a government court in Washington with only 13 employees, faced a mandate to cut its budget by 23% while also contending with inefficient paper-based workflows and difficulty managing case documents. To address this, the court worked with vendor Microsoft Corporation and its partner Ramp Group to adopt a cloud-based solution called OCourt, built on the Microsoft Azure platform.
The Microsoft solution digitized the court's document management and workflows, moving to a nearly paperless system. This allowed for electronic filing, scheduling, and communication, which significantly streamlined operations. The results included processing 50 more cases per week, reducing an annual administrative task from 3 days to less than 1 day, and cutting the office supplies budget by $9,000. The court achieved its goal of greater efficiency with fewer resources.
